Model: Chevrolet Traverse MK 1 - Years 2009-2017
Part: Starter motor
Operation: How to replace the starter motor of the Chevrolet Traverse

In today's video tutorial we will see how to disassemble and replace the starter motor of the Chevrolet Traverse, following these simple steps. First we get on board the car, on the rear side, and start disconnecting the battery terminals; then we lift the car and unscrew the fixing screws of our starter motor, disconnecting the electric wiring of the same, as shown in the video. At this point we replace the starter motor with the new one, with the original spare parts; then we reassemble everything, applying the reverse procedure!

How to activate the cruise control of the Nissan Qashqai

Let's see how the cruise control is activated on the Nissan Qashqai: you have to activate it by putting the cruise control switch to "on", then, using only the right spoke of the steering wheel, press the "set-" button, then the "res +" button also on the right spoke of the steering wheel and the cruise control indicator lights up on the car's instrument panel display. If the brake pedal is pressed while the cruise control is in operation or if the "cancel" button on the right spoke of the steering wheel is pressed, the cruise control will automatically deactivate and the cruise control indicator on the instrument panel will go out.
